    What Are Passion Projects?

    A passion project is an independent project based on personal enthusiasm. It’s something you work on because you want to, not because you have to. Passion projects can be artistic, scientific, entrepreneurial, or service-based. What they all share is genuineness.

    Examples include:

    • AI Model to Identify Brain Tumors Based on Medical Imaging Datasets

    • Wildfire Prediction Tool developed with satellite imagery and machine learning

    • Stock Market Predictor from historical financial data and Python

    At BetterMind Labs, students venture into projects that bridge AI and their interests. A highlight: a student who was interested in neuroscience and healthcare created a dual-model AI system to identify brain tumors based on both MRI scans and clinical information. The project involved months of mentoring, several rounds of iteration, and even explainability testing.

    He didn’t do it to win a science fair; he did it because his cousin had previously been misdiagnosed. That’s what made his eventual college essay so strong: it was personal, technically impressive, and emotionally rooted.

    How to Write a College Essay Around Your Passion Project

    Here’s a basic template you can use:

    1. Start With the Spark

    How did it start? What motivated you? This might be a personal experience, a social issue that matters to you, or a class moment that spawned investigation.

    Example: “When my cousin’s seizure went undiagnosed due to lack of access to MRI interpretation in rural clinics, I started wondering how technology could close that diagnostic gap.”

    2. Reveal the Process

    Don’t merely describe the result. Reveal the messy middle:

    • The late nights spent reading research papers

    • The coding bugs that you couldn’t squash

    • The mentor who pushed your assumptions

    • That moment when things started to click

    “After weeks of model accuracy failures, I realized training models for image and tabular data separately got better results, and the day it passed 85% accuracy was the day I felt like a real researcher.”

    3. Highlight What You Learned

    Your essay must reflect growth. What did you learn about:

    • Yourself?

    • Your discipline?

    • The world? This brings maturity and introspection to your story.

    “I learned that great AI isn’t about flashy models, it’s about data integrity, bias mitigation, and human impact. That mindset now guides everything I build.”

    4. Tie It Back to Your Future

    Keep it future-oriented. How will this project (and all you learned from it) inform your aspirations in college and beyond?

    “Now, I’d like to pursue computer science and neuroscience studies, and focus on making early detection tools more accessible for low-resource communities.”

    What Constitutes an Extracurricular Anyway?

    Essentially, it encompasses anything that is not part of your required academic curriculum. This includes:

    • Clubs and teams

    • Volunteering

    • Internships

    • Part-time jobs

    • Independent projects

    • Competitions

    • Creative work

    • Online courses or research

    • Even routine child care for a sibling

    If it takes time, effort, and demonstrates genuine interest, it’s counted.

    And yes, they do matter. A recent survey by NACAC revealed that more than 50% of colleges rate extracurriculars as moderately to significantly important in admissions.

  • The 12 Best Computer Engineering Schools in 2027: Top Universities to Launch Your Tech Career

    Introduction

    Computer engineering is a rapidly growing field, driving innovation in artificial intelligence, cybersecurity, robotics, and much more. A computer engineering degree offers you the opportunity to work on cutting-edge technology and contribute to shaping the future.

    But with so many options out there, how do you choose the right program?

    In this guide, we highlight the 12 best computer engineering schools in 2025, helping you make an informed decision on where to pursue your education.

    When selecting a computer engineering school, consider these key factors:

    • Reputation and Ranking: Top-ranked schools usually offer the best resources, faculty, and research opportunities.

    • Research Opportunities: Look for programs with strong research initiatives, particularly in areas like AI, robotics, and machine learning.

    • Industry Connections: Strong ties to the tech industry can provide valuable internships, co-op programs, and job placements.

    • Curriculum: Ensure the program covers essential topics such as coding, computer architecture, embedded systems, and software engineering.

    • Faculty: Experienced professors who are leaders in the field can provide valuable mentorship and research opportunities.

    The 12 Best Computer Engineering Schools in 2025

    1. Massachusetts Institute of Technology (MIT)

      MIT
      MIT
      • Location: Cambridge, MA

      • Tuition: ~$59,750 per year

      • Why: MIT leads in AI, robotics, and quantum computing research. It offers unparalleled research opportunities and a high post-graduation salary.

      • Acceptance Rate: ~4aa%

    2. Stanford University

      • Location: Stanford, CA

      • Tuition: ~$64,260 per year

      • Why: Close ties to Silicon Valley provide unique internship and startup opportunities.

      • Acceptance Rate: ~4%

    3. Carnegie Mellon University (CMU)

      • Location: Pittsburgh, PA

      • Tuition: ~$62,260 per year

      • Why: Renowned for its computer science and engineering programs, with a strong focus on AI and cybersecurity.

      • Acceptance Rate: ~11%

    4. University of California, Berkeley (UC Berkeley)

      • Location: Berkeley, CA

      • Tuition: ~$14,395 (in-state), ~$48,436 (out-of-state)

      • Why: It is a Top-ranked public engineering school with research in embedded systems and machine learning.

      • Acceptance Rate: ~11%

    5. California Institute of Technology (Caltech)

      CalTech
      CalTech
      • Location: Pasadena, CA

      • Tuition: ~$63,255 per year

      • Why: Small class sizes, hands-on research, and a strong focus on computational mathematics.

      • Acceptance Rate: ~3%

    6. University of Illinois Urbana-Champaign (UIUC)

      • Location: Urbana, IL

      • Tuition: ~$18,998 (in-state), ~$38,744 (out-of-state)

      • Why: Strong connections with tech companies and a leading program in computer architecture.

      • Acceptance Rate: ~44%

    7. Georgia Institute of Technology (Georgia Tech)

      • Location: Atlanta, GA

      • Tuition: ~$10,258 (in-state), ~$31,370 (out-of-state)

      • Why: It is affordable and top-ranked, with outstanding research in embedded computing.

      • Acceptance Rate: ~17%

    8. University of Michigan, Ann Arbor

      • Location: Ann Arbor, MI

      • Tuition: ~$17,786 (in-state), ~$57,273 (out-of-state)

      • Why: Strong research in computer hardware and systems design.

      • Acceptance Rate: ~18%

    9. Harvard University

      • Location: Cambridge, MA

      • Tuition: ~$64,380 per year

      • Why: Strong theoretical computer engineering curriculum with access to cutting-edge AI labs.

      • Acceptance Rate: ~4%

    10. Purdue University

      Location: West Lafayette, IN

      Tuition: ~$10,842 (in-state), ~$29,726 (out-of-state)

      Why: It is one of the best engineering schools with strong job placement rates in tech industries.

      Acceptance Rate: ~53%

    11. University of Texas at Austin (UT Austin)

      Location: Austin, TX

      Tuition: ~$11,752 (in-state), ~$41,070 (out-of-state)

      Why: Strong research partnerships with tech companies and high job placement in Silicon Valley.

      Acceptance Rate: ~28%

    12. University of Washington

      Location: Seattle, WA

      Tuition: ~$12,643 (in-state), ~$41,997 (out-of-state)

      Why: It is located in a tech hub with strong programs in embedded systems and cybersecurity.

      Acceptance Rate: ~48%

    Getting into a top computer engineering program requires excellent academic performance, particularly in subjects like mathematics, physics, and computer science. High standardized test scores, a strong portfolio of personal projects or research, and relevant extracurricular activities like coding clubs or internships will give you an edge. Additionally, crafting a standout personal statement and securing strong letters of recommendation will enhance your application.
